Arbitrage Involvement and Security Prices

Management Science 65, 2858-2875

In one sentence

The presence of a well-functioning shorting market can help correct under-pricing.

Summary

We propose that deep and liquid short-selling markets allow hedge funds to hedge their long positions (by, for instance, making their position market- or industry neutral). This allows them to trade more aggressively on under-pricing, thereby improving market efficiency. Using the Hong Kong setting where only certain stocks added to a particular list can be shorted, we find evidence consistent with this proposition.
